**Ticket: Sweeper misconfigured in staging**

The Gleanly orphaned-resource sweeper in staging is deleting nothing because its API credential was never set after the cluster rebuild. Unattached volumes are piling up. Fix: edit the sweeper's .env and restart the deployment. Insert the sweeper's API secret on the following line.

sealed setting: LEDGER_TOKEN20=6148d35bbb480b0ab79e

## Account recovery — Pinwheel log-sampling service

For the weekly eng sync: the Pinwheel sampler, which throttles logs from the notoriously chatty Larkspur service, runs under a dedicated service account. If that account gets disabled — usually after a credential rotation misfire — sampling stops and Larkspur floods the aggregator within minutes. Re-enable via the Ops console's recovery flow and restart the sampler pods. When the console prompts for recovery credentials, supply the passphrase noted below.

unlock words, yajep-tagaf: aldeth-ralok-quenath-gilael-norir-kaseth-oliox-fraeth-kelmir

Finance Review — Q3 Summary

Marketing budget for the Calyx Ridge launch reduced by 18%. Paid media cut first; sponsorships of the Orlen Valley fair cancelled. Creative retainer with Fernhollow Studio renegotiated to project-based billing. Savings redirected to debt service. Heads of department must submit revised spend plans by month-end. No exceptions without sign-off from Priya. Headcount unaffected this cycle. Further context on where these savings point strategically is appended below.

board note of bahap-yahag: Headcount on the Oliix team goes from 5 to 120 by the end of October. Gross margin on Oliix came in at 5 percent against a plan of 5 percent.